BACKGROUND: Carpal tunnel syndrome (CTS) is the most entrapment syndrome in general and is the most frequent peripheral nervous system involvement in systemic sclerosis (SSc). Local injection of steroid hydrodissection or ozone-oxygen showed favourable outcome in CTS in general. OBJECTIVES: To compare the clinical efficacy of ozone versus methylprednisolone intracarpal injection upon pain, functional status, and nerve conduction in patients with CTS due to SSc. STUDY DESIGN: A randomized single-blinded trial. SETTING: Anesthesia, pain, and rheumatology clinics in a university hospital. METHODS: Fifty CTS patients with > 3 months duration of SSc were equally randomized into either group O (injection of ozone/oxygen 25 mu-g/mL in 20 mL) or group M (methylprednisolone acetate 40mg, and 40 mg lidocaine in 20 mL). Visual analog scale (VAS) was measured pre-injection, then re-evaluated post-injection at 4 time points (1 week, 1 month, 3 months , and 6 months); Cochin Hand Function Scale (CHFS); and a median nerve electrophysiologic study was done before injection, then by the end of 3 months and 6 months. RESULTS: VAS was significantly lower in group M after 1 week (P = 0.01). Group O showed significantly lower VAS after 3 and 6 month (P < 0.001). Additionally, there was a significant decrease in the VAS during the whole study period within each group, in comparison to its baseline value. CHFS was significantly lower in the ozone group after 6 months (P < 0.001). The sixth month's sensory conduction was significantly higher in group O (P = 0.002). The motor distal latency was significantly lower in the ozone group after 3 and 6 months (P < 0.001). LIMITATIONS: Follow-up period could be furtherly extended. CONCLUSION: Both intracarpal ozone or methylprednisolone afford favorable effects upon CTS in patients with SSc. However, ozone alleviates pain much more, enhances the hand functional status, and improves median nerve conduction in study with over six months duration.

BACKGROUND: Carpal tunnel syndrome (CTS) is the most common entrapment neuropathy, which results from median nerve compression. A lot of nonsurgical modalities are available for the management of mild to moderate situations. Local Hyalase hydrodissection (HD) of the entrapped median nerve could offer a desirable sustained symptom alleviation. OBJECTIVES: To evaluate the clinical efficacy of Hyalase/saline solution carpal tunnel HD on pain, functional status, and nerve conduction in patients with CTS. STUDY DESIGN: A randomized, double-blinded trial. SETTING: Anesthesia, pain, and rheumatology clinics in a university hospital. METHODS: Patients: 60 patients with CTS (> 6 months' duration). INTERVENTION: patients were allocated equally into either group 1 (HD with Hyalase + 10 mL saline solution injection), or group 2 (HD with 10 mL saline solution only). MEASUREMENTS: assessment of pain using Visual Analog Scale (VAS), functional disability (FD) score, and nerve conduction studies before injection, and over 6 months after injection. Nerve conduction parameters before injection and postinjection by the end of 3 and 6 months were evaluated as well. RESULTS: Statistically significant lower postinjection values of VAS (1 ± 1.8, 2 ± 1.1, 2 ± 1.2, 2 ± 1.1) in group 1 versus (2 ± 1.2, 3 ± 1.7, 4 ± 1.5, 5 ± 2.6) in group 2 by the end of the first week, and the first, third, and sixth months, and significantly lower FD scores (15.3 ± 1.2, 13 ± 1.3, 10.2 ± 1.3, 10.2 ± 1.3) in group 1 versus (17.5 ± 1.8, 16.6 ± 2.8, 19.4 ± 3.2, 21.2 ± 2.5) in group 2 during the same time intervals. Nerve conduction study parameters have shown significantly higher velocity and lower latency in the Hyalase group than in the saline solution group by the 3 and 6 month follow-up. LIMITATION: We suggest a longer period could be reasonable. CONCLUSIONS: Carpal tunnel HD with Hyalase with saline solution is considered as an efficient technique offering a rapid onset of pain relief and functional improvements, and better median nerve conduction in patients with CTS over 6 months follow-up duration. KEY WORDS: Carpal tunnel syndrome, Hyalase, median nerve hydrodissection.

OBJECTIVE: To evaluate the clinical effect of perineural platelet-rich plasma (PRP) injection for pain and numbness alleviation in diabetic peripheral neuropathy (DPN). STUDY DESIGN: A randomized prospective clinical trial. SETTING: Pain clinic and Rheumatology and Rehabilitation Departments, Assiut University Hospital. METHODS: Sixty adult patients with type II DM accompanied by DPN of at least six months' duration were assessed by modified Toronto Clinical Neuropathy Score (mTCNS) and randomly allocated into two groups. Group I underwent ultrasound-guided perineural PRP injection and medical treatment, and Group II received medical treatment only. Patients were followed up at months 1, 3, and 6 with regard to pain and numbness visual analog scale (VAS) and mTCNS scores. RESULTS: Significant improvement was recorded in pain and numbness VAS scale scores in group I vs group II (P ≤ 0.001 during the whole study period for both parameters); at the same time, mTCNS improved in group I in comparison with group II with P = 0.01, 0.001, and <0.001 at months 1, 3, and 6, respectively. CONCLUSIONS: Perineural PRP injection is an effective therapy for alleviation of diabetic neuropathy pain and numbness and enhancement of peripheral nerve function.
